Study Details

Brief summary:

The objective of this study is to assess the safety, tolerability, pharmacokinetics, and immunogenicity of single and multiple doses of ABBV-313 in healthy adult participants.

Inclusion Criteria:

  • BMI is >= 18.0 to <= 29.9 kg/m2 after rounding to the tenths decimal at Screening. BMI is calculated as weight in kg divided by the square of height measured in meters.
  • A condition of general good health, based upon the results of a medical history, physical examination, vital signs, laboratory profile and a 12-lead ECG.

Exclusion Criteria:

  • History of any clinically significant sensitivity or allergy to any medication or food.
  • History of any clinically significant illness/infection/major febrile illness, hospitalization, or any surgical procedure within 30 days prior to the first dose of study treatment.
  • Participant has prior exposure to ABBV-313 within the past 300 days.

Primary outcome measure

  • Number of Participants with Adverse Events (AEs) [ Time Frame: Up to Approximately Day 329 ]
  • Maximum Observed Plasma Concentration (Cmax) of ABBV-313 [ Time Frame: Up to Approximately Day 329 ]
  • Time to Cmax (Tmax) of ABBV-313 [ Time Frame: Up to Approximately Day 329 ]
  • Terminal Phase Elimination Rate Constant (Beta) of ABBV-313 [ Time Frame: Up to Approximately Day 329 ]
  • Terminal Phase Elimination Half-Life (t1/2) of ABBV-313 [ Time Frame: Up to Approximately Day 329 ]
  • Area Under the Plasma Concentration-Time Curve (AUC) From Time 0 to the Time of the Last Measurable Concentration (AUCt) of ABBV-313 [ Time Frame: Up to Approximately Day 329 ]
